The cost of a private ADHD assessment is rarely a single, flat charge. Rather, it is a multi-staged monetary procedure that includes the initial examination, the titration duration (if medication is chosen), and continuous management.
1. The Initial Assessment Phase
This [How Much Is A Private ADHD Assessment](https://pad.geolab.space/s/6FSk-kxzp) the very first and most substantial in advance cost. It usually includes a series of surveys, a clinical interview (often enduring 90 to 180 minutes), and an evaluation of youth history and school reports.

The Titration and Follow-Up Phase
If a medical diagnosis is validated and the individual selects to pursue medicinal treatment, the "titration" phase starts. This is the procedure of discovering the right medication and dose. During this time, patients need routine tracking to track negative effects and efficacy.
Follow-up Appointments: These normally happen when a month till the patient is steady. Each session can cost between ₤ 150 and ₤ 350 (₤ 200 - ₤ 450).Prescription Charges: Unlike public healthcare, private prescriptions incur a charge from the clinic (approx. ₤ 25-- ₤ 50) plus the real expense of the medication at the pharmacy.Medication Costs: Depending on the brand and dose, [ADHD Consultation](https://codimd.communecter.org/5Ek3DNWYTNmDgCf2l-bmpg/) medication can cost between ₤ 50 and ₤ 150 per month (₤ 60 - ₤ 200).3. Long-Term Management and Shared Care
Once a patient is stabilized on medication, they do not always require to remain under private Care for their regular monthly prescriptions. In the UK, a "Shared Care Agreement" (SCA) allows a private consultant to transfer the prescribing duty to an NHS GP. Nevertheless, some GPs may refuse an SCA, needing the client to continue paying private charges for biannual evaluations.

A number of variables can trigger the cost of an ADHD assessment to vary substantially.
Specialist Credentials
The credentials of the clinician play a significant role in pricing. A Consultant Psychiatrist (a medical physician) normally charges more than a Clinical Psychologist or a Nurse Specialist. Nevertheless, if medication is the objective, a Psychiatrist or a Prescribing Nurse is required, as psychologists can not recommend medication.
Place and Format
In-person clinics in major urban areas like London or New York typically have higher overheads, which are handed down to the patient. Alternatively, online-only platforms have actually revolutionized the field by providing competitive prices and eliminating geographical barriers.
Intricacy of the Case
If a client has "complicated comorbidities"-- such as autism spectrum disorder (ASD), bipolar illness, or serious injury-- the assessment might take longer and need specific diagnostic tools, increasing the total expense.

Does a private diagnosis count the like a public one?
Most of the times, yes, offered the assessment is conducted by a qualified specialist following standard diagnostic criteria. Nevertheless, some public health sectors or particular employers may have their own confirmation procedures.
2. Can I get a refund if I am not diagnosed with ADHD?
No. The charge is for the expert's time and competence in performing a medical assessment, not for the diagnosis itself. An extensive assessment might rule out [ADHD Assessment UK Private](https://notes.medien.rwth-aachen.de/umEkD_BlSOurwO2Kqq8owA/) and recommend other causes for the symptoms, which is still an important scientific result.
3. Why is medication titration so pricey?
Titration is a trial-and-error stage that requires high-level medical oversight. The clinician needs to keep track of heart rate, high blood pressure, and psychological actions to ensure the medication is safe and reliable for the particular person.
4. How can I lower the expenses of a private assessment?
Some individuals select to spend for a private assessment however choose non-pharmacological treatments like ADHD training or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), which prevents the continuous costs of private prescriptions and titration.
5. Will medical insurance cover the expense?
This depends completely on the policy. Some private medical insurance providers cover the preliminary diagnostic assessment but leave out "persistent conditions" or the expense of the medication itself. It is vital to talk to the insurance company before scheduling.
